I’ve had great luck with KONGs stuffed with peanut butter or treats; my dog always seems to get lost in it for a while! Also, the Chuckit! Ultra Ball is super durable and keeps him engaged for ages, especially at the park. Those toys definitely stand up to some serious chewing too!

Kongs are definitely a favorite in my house. Stuffing them with peanut butter or yogurt keeps my dog busy for ages, and they’re super durable too. If you’ve got a heavy chewer, look for the black rubber ones—they hold up way better!
